Some new parents don't make a distinction between strollers and prams, but the terms have different meanings. A pram is a vehicle for infants and young babies, while a toddler stroller is for those who can sit on their own. The main difference between pram newborn and stroller is that a stroller is unable to be used in a flat position, while prams can.
If you're looking for an infant stroller you should select one with a fully reclined seat that can accommodate an infant car seat. It is possible to transform the pram into an infant stroller once your baby is older and able to sit upright.
